McDonald Township is one of twenty-five townships in Barry County, Missouri, United States. As of the 2000 census, its population was 882.

The settlement of McDonald was laid out in 1841. Named after a settler family, it was the county seat for a brief period.[3] A post office called McDonald was in operation from 1840 to 1854.[4]

Geography

McDonald Township covers an area of 38.04 square miles (98.5 km2) and contains no incorporated settlements. It contains two cemeteries: Bullington and Sparks.
